# Female hair loss

> A diffuse thinning pattern in women, evaluated with hormonal nuances a doctor reviews before proposing finasteride, minoxidil or dutasteride.

Female hair loss is a diffuse thinning pattern in women. The approach carries hormonal nuances that differ from male-pattern loss, so the doctor reviews your full case before suggesting any treatment.

## Treatments a doctor considers

A licensed doctor decides case by case. We never prescribe without evaluation.

<CardGroup cols={2}>
  <Card title="Oral finasteride" icon="pills" href="/library/medicines/finasteride">
    A 5-alpha-reductase inhibitor taken daily. A doctor may prescribe it after reviewing your history and ruling out contraindications.
  </Card>

  <Card title="Oral minoxidil" icon="pills" href="/library/medicines/minoxidil">
    Low-dose oral minoxidil, used off-label by some dermatologists. Requires close medical supervision for potential cardiovascular effects.
  </Card>

  <Card title="Topical minoxidil" icon="spray-can" href="/library/medicines/minoxidil">
    Solution or foam applied directly to the scalp. Can be combined with other actives in a compounded formulation.
  </Card>

  <Card title="Dutasteride 0.5mg" icon="pills" href="/library/medicines/avodart">
    A more potent 5-alpha-reductase inhibitor. Reserved for specific cases, always under medical evaluation.
  </Card>

  <Card title="Spironolactone" icon="pills" href="/library/guides/female-spironolactone">
    Used off-label for female-pattern hair loss; see the practical guide for dosing and safety checks.
  </Card>

  <Card title="Personalised compounded formulation" icon="flask">
    An individualised preparation that can combine finasteride, minoxidil, tretinoin, or other actives, compounded by pharmacies after a medical prescription.
  </Card>
</CardGroup>
